How they compare

Estonia currently reports 23,362 m3 against 14,931 m3 in Australia, a difference of 8,431 m3.

That makes Estonia's figure about 1.6 times Australia's.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 21 shared years of data; in 1997 it was Australia ahead.

Australia ranks 20th and Estonia ranks 17th of 64 countries.

Australia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Australia Estonia Difference Ahead
1990s 1,218 m3 548.33 m3 669.67 m3 Australia
2000s 23,035 m3 3,162 m3 19,873 m3 Australia
2010s 39,628 m3 11,211 m3 28,417 m3 Australia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
